Which companies sponsor visas for systems analysts in Washington?
Microsoft and Amazon are the most active sponsors for systems analyst roles in Washington, with consistent H-1B visa filings visible in Department of Labor disclosure data. Boeing sponsors heavily in aerospace-adjacent analyst roles, while Providence Health and UW Medicine cover healthcare IT. Mid-size tech firms in the Eastside corridor, including Expedia and Tableau, also have established sponsorship track records for this role type.
Which visa types are most common for systems analyst roles in Washington?
The H-1B is the most common visa category for systems analysts in Washington, as the role typically qualifies as a specialty occupation requiring at least a bachelor's degree in computer science, information systems, or a related field. Australian citizens working in this field may qualify for the E-3 visa instead. Candidates already holding an L-1B through a multinational employer transfer are another common pathway, particularly at companies like Microsoft with large global offices.
Which cities in Washington have the most systems analyst sponsorship jobs?
Seattle and the Eastside cities of Redmond, Bellevue, and Kirkland account for the majority of systems analyst sponsorship activity in Washington, driven by the concentration of large tech employers. Tacoma has growing demand tied to healthcare and logistics sectors. Spokane is a smaller but emerging market, particularly for analyst roles in regional healthcare networks and state government IT projects.

Are there any Washington-specific considerations for systems analysts seeking visa sponsorship?
Washington has no state income tax, which affects how prevailing wage determinations translate to take-home pay compared to other tech hubs. The state's high concentration of H-1B-dependent employers means some companies face additional attestation requirements under Department of Labor rules. University of Washington and Washington State University produce a strong pipeline of domestic candidates, so international applicants benefit from positioning specialized skills, particularly in enterprise architecture, ERP systems, or cloud infrastructure.
What is the prevailing wage for sponsored systems analyst jobs in Washington?
U.S. employers sponsoring a visa must pay at least the prevailing wage, which is what workers in the same role, area, and experience level typically earn. The Department of Labor sets this rate to make sure companies aren't hiring foreign workers simply because they'd accept lower pay than a U.S. worker. It varies by job title, location, and experience. You can look up current prevailing wage rates for any occupation and location using the OFLC Wage Search page.
